Codes 12 & 99 are idle speed problems. The computer hasn't been able to control the idle using the IAB. Likely problem sources are:
1.) Mechanical problems such as binding throttle butterfly, or idle screw set too low.
2.) Vacuum leaks - use a vacuum gauge, you should have 16"-19" of vacuum at idle. Check hoses, connections, gaskets & seals for leaks and condition.
3.) Bad connections or broken wiring on the IAB circuit. Clean with electrical contact cleaner and scrape contacts bright & shiny.
4.) Bad IAB - replace IAB

Code 22 MAP failure:
1.) Possible bad sensor (even though you replaced it).
2.) Bad wiring. Look for +5 volts on the Orange/white wire. With the engine off, measure resistance between ground and the Black/white wire - you should see less than 1 ohm. Remove the wiring cover from the computer connector. Use a safety pin or paper clip to back probe pin 45. Set your voltmeter on ac, you should see 4-5 volts AC. If you have access to a frequency counter or oscilloscope, you can measure the output to be sure the 154 HZ square wave is present.

Fix the MAP problem first and the code 12 & 99 may go away.

Pull the connector off the sensor and stick the probe or a paper clip into the socket. that will enable you the check the orange/white wire for voltage and the black/white wire for resistance.

The black/white wire is the ground wire for several sensors, and is very important. It should read less than 1 ohm resistance between it and the chassis ground. be sure you have the ignition switch OFF when you make the check or your readings will be wrong.

Turn the ignition switch ON to do the rest of the checks.

If you get no voltage from the orange/white wire, check the same wire on the TPS. If you have +5 volts there, you have a broken wire in the harness.

No voltage at the TPS, check the orange/white wire on the EGR sensor. No voltage there, and either the computer has died or there is a break in the wiring between the main harness and the computer.

Turn the ignition switch OFF and you can use the Ohmmeter to measure the resistance between connectors on the orange/white wire. You should see no more than 1 ohm between the orange/white wire on the MAP sensor, TPS and EGR sensors.
